3) This notation means that we have 0.3636363636... and so on, to an infinite number of digits. It is called a repeating decimal.

But it can be written as a fraction because its pattern repeats, unlike for an irrational number.

Let's say x=0.36363636.... Would you agree that 100x=36.36363636...? (We choose to multiply by 100 because there are two decimals that repeat. For 1, choose 10, for 3 choose 1,000, and so on.)

Now, let's subtract x from 100x and solve.

100x=36.36363636\\-x \ \ \ \ \ \ \ -0.36363636\\99x=36\\\\x= \dfrac{36}{99}= \dfrac{4}{11}

Voila!

How do you find the height of a triangle (to calculate area)?
Lilit [14]

Answer:

The height of the triangle could be found by the <u>Pythagoras theorem</u>, where the result is, with the data of the exercise:

  • <u>Height of the triangle = 10.392</u>

And the area of the triangle is:

  • <u>Area of the triangle = 31.176 units^2</u>

Step-by-step explanation:

When you have two measurements of a triangle, as the case in the picture, you can find the third with the <em>Pythagoras theorem</em>, which is:

  • <u>(opposite leg)^2 + (adjacent leg)^2 = hypotenuse^2</u>

As you can see in the picture, the measurement of the hypotenuse is 12, and the opposite leg could be 6, for this reason, we're gonna clear the adjacent leg of the formula above:

  • (opposite leg)^2 + (adjacent leg)^2 = hypotenuse^2
  • (adjacent leg)^2 = hypotenuse^2 - (opposite leg)^2

Now, we can replace the values in the formula obtained:

  • (adjacent leg)^2 = hypotenuse^2 - (opposite leg)^2
  • (adjacent leg)^2 = 12^2 - 6^2
  • (adjacent leg)^2 = 144 - 36
  • (adjacent leg)^2 = 108

Now, as we just need the adjacent leg, we take the square root of both sides:

  • adjacent leg = \sqrt{108}
  • <u>adjacent leg = 10.392 approximately</u>.

Now, with these data, we can find the area of the triangle with the next formula:

  • Area of a triangle = (base * height) / 2
  • And we replace the measurements:
  • Area of a triangle = (6 * 10.392) / 2
  • <u>Area of a triangle = 31.176</u>

As the image does not contain units, it would be simply this number, however, <em>you should know that the area units are usually given squared, for example: in^2 or ft^2</em>.

Richie and bethany play basketball and practice shooting free throws after school. During one practice session, Richie attempted
mamaluj [8]

Answer:

<em>Bethany did not do better than Richie because her average score was less than his.</em>

Step-by-step explanation:

<u>Average Value</u>

The average or mean value of m successes out of n tries is given by:

\displaystyle \bar x=\frac{m}{n}

During a practice session playing basketball, Richie made m=12 free throws from n=15 attempts. His average score was:

\displaystyle \bar x=\frac{12}{15}=0.8

Bethany made 8 free throws for every 3 that she missed, this means she made 8 out of 11 attempts. Her average score was:

\displaystyle \bar x=\frac{8}{11}=0.72

Bethany did not do better than Richie because her average score was less than his.
